Adventure with a black rhino

Christmas came early… Just two days before the great day we embarked on a morning safari adventure in the rain, dressed up in our safari ponchos. Within the thickets of the area around Pentagon, tracker David, perched on his hot-spot seat in the front of the game viewer, signalled to me to stop. He had spotted something we all could not see. The game viewer came to a halt, and guests became inquisitive as to why the sudden stop.
David gave a sign language for of us to be quiet and vigilant, looking in the direction he pointed. We saw a concave back and then behind a tree was a magnificent black rhinoceros. I whispered to the guests to get their cameras ready. Within that split second the magnificent beast came out in the open to analyse the situation.
Having heard and seen movement in the game viewer, he gave the first mock charge from about 40 meters and stopped. That charge resulted in movements and vocalisations from our game viewer which gave our exact position to the animal. To try and calm him I spoke softly, but he was in no mood for a chat and gave a second mock charge resulting in me shouting at him. He then turned around and took off in the opposite direction, to the delight of the guests. That adventure kept their adrenalin pumping and was not only the talk of the day, but the rest of their stay!
